White House Ready to Name Manufacturing Czar
March 11, 2004
|

From MEMA Industry News

WASHINGTON -- The Bush administration is likely to name Anthony Raimondo, chairman and CEO of Behlen Manufacturing Co. in Columbus, Neb., as its manufacturing czar as early as today, reports Reuters.

Raimondo's official title will be assistant secretary of commerce for manufacturing and services, a position the White House announced last fall.

One of his chief functions will be to help recover some 2.5 million manufacturing jobs lost since early 2001. Listed as an ex officio director of the National Association of Manufacturers, Raimondo has testified before Congress about the merits of a weak U.S. dollar.
